How to Change the Email ID of a Company/LLP on the MCA V3 Portal (Step-by-Step Guide)
Keeping the registered email ID
of your Company or LLP updated on the MCA V3 Portal is extremely
important. The Ministry of Corporate Affairs (MCA) sends OTP verifications,
compliance alerts, notices, and important updates only to the registered
email ID. If the email ID is outdated or inaccessible, you may miss critical
communications and face compliance issues.
In this article, we explain how
to change the email ID of a Company/LLP on the MCA V3 Portal, along with
key points you must know under the new MCA V3 system.
Why Updating the Registered Email ID Is Important
The registered email ID is used
for:
- OTP authentication for filings
- Receiving MCA notices and alerts
- Director and Company authentication
- Access to MCA services and approvals
An incorrect or inactive email ID
can cause filing failures, OTP issues, and missed deadlines.
Can the Email ID Be Changed Through eForms in MCA V3?
❌ No.
Under the MCA V3 system,
the option to change the email ID via eForms is not available. The
update can only be done directly through the MCA V3 portal using
Business User login credentials.
Prerequisites Before Updating Email ID
Before proceeding, ensure the
following:
- You have Business User login credentials of
the Company or LLP
- The new email ID is active and accessible
- Director(s) linked to the entity can verify OTPs
Step-by-Step Process to Change Email ID on MCA V3 Portal
Step 1: Log in to MCA V3
Portal
Visit the official MCA V3
portal and log in using the Business User credentials of the Company
or LLP.
Step 2: Go to the “Profile
Update” Section
After login, navigate to the Profile
Update or My Profile section available in the dashboard.
Step 3: Enter the New Email ID
Enter the new email ID
carefully. Once submitted, the system will automatically link the new email ID
with the Company/LLP Master Data.
Step 4: OTP Authentication by
Director(s)
The change must be authenticated
through OTP verification sent to the Director(s) registered on the MCA
portal.Once OTPs are successfully verified, the email ID update is completed.
Important Points to Remember
- ✅ Email ID change reflects immediately
in MCA Master Data
- ❌ No eForm is available for
this change under MCA V3
- 🔐 OTP verification
by Director(s) is mandatory
- 📧 Always use an
email ID that is regularly monitored
Common Issues Faced While
Updating Email ID
- OTP not received due to incorrect Director contact
details
- Login issues with Business User credentials
- Browser compatibility problems (try Chrome or Edge)
